  • @macjim
    @macjim Před 3 lety +7

    The one you should have gone for is the Lensmate thumb rest, as it has rubber bumpers that stops the rest from damaging the body when in use, and a hinge to let the rest move out of the way, to allow access to the rear dial… it’s a really good thumb rest.

    • @slicktoroid
      @slicktoroid  Před 3 lety +5

      Yeah it definitely is more functional. But I still like the minimal look of the Squarehood one a bit more! Definitely a trade off of form over function.
